Prothioconazole provides excellent control against various fungal diseases including rusts, powdery mildews, and Fusarium head blight in cereals. Its broad-spectrum activity makes it valuable for wheat, barley, and other small grain production systems facing multiple disease pressures.
The fungicide is absorbed and translocated within plant tissues, protecting both treated and new growth. This systemic movement enables curative action against existing infections while providing longer-lasting protection than contact-only fungicides.

Applicators should wear chemical-resistant gloves, protective eyewear, long-sleeved clothing, and appropriate respiratory protection. Follow all label instructions for safe mixing, application, and personal protective equipment requirements.
Maintain appropriate buffer zones near water bodies and avoid applications when heavy rain is forecasted. Proper disposal of containers and leftover spray solution helps protect non-target organisms and environments.
